Experimenter for educational edition

Can I run the Experimenter in the educational version? I don't see performance measures, experiment run, optimizer design, or all other options

The Experimenter and Optimizer got a major overhaul in version 22.0; the tabs you listed have been removed in that version and forward, regardless of license type.

Instead of defining performance measures in the Experimenter, you define them in a Performance Measures Table:

https://docs.flexsim.com/en/22.0/GettingData/PerformanceMeasures/PerformanceMeasures.html

The Experimenter has been upgraded so you can have multiple experiments or optimizations in a single model. Each Experiment or Optimization is called a Job. The Experimenter is now a list of jobs. The Jobs tab allows you to add and edit jobs. The Run tabs allows you to run each job, which means running the Experiment or Optimization.
